
The LM5110-1M is a dual independent gate driver IC with a maximum output current of 5A and a maximum supply voltage of 14V. It operates over a temperature range of -40°C to 125°C and is packaged in a surface mount SOIC package. The device is not RoHS compliant and contains lead. It has a propagation delay of 40ns and a fall time of 25ns.

Texas Instruments LM5110-1M technical specifications.
| Package/Case | SOIC |
| Channel Type | Independent |
| Fall Time | 25ns |
| Lead Free | Contains Lead |
| Max Operating Temperature | 125°C |
| Min Operating Temperature | -40°C |
| Max Output Current | 5A |
| Max Supply Voltage | 14V |
| Min Supply Voltage | 3.5V |
| Mount | Surface Mount |
| Number of Drivers | 2 |
| Number of Outputs | 2 |
| Output Current | 5A |
| Package Quantity | 95 |
| Packaging | Rail/Tube |
| Propagation Delay | 40ns |
| Quiescent Current | 1mA |
| RoHS Compliant | No |
| Supply Current | 2mA |
| RoHS | Not Compliant |
